In Coralie Fargeat's brand new feminist horror motion picture The Substance, hazardous social elegance criteria are actually the actual creatures. They (female objectification, the fingertip of "the outdated," the proliferation of a business improved body customization) feed a beast of a pattern that leads Demi Moore's fading TV individuality character Elisabeth Glimmer to find a black market therapy contacted The Substance that guarantees to make her more stunning. As well as in accomplishing this, she undertakes a creature-feature-like makeover herself.

The Substance is actually a monstrous process-- one entailing syringes, liquids, and also Elisabeth's back opening up to childbirth a much younger double played through Margaret Qualley. Elisabeth and also her counterpart, known as Sue, can easily not be mindful simultaneously, so they each live for a week before changing areas, along with Sue taking away fluid coming from a discontinuous opening in Elisbeth's vertebrae (blog post) to experience herself. When Sue misuses The Substance, Elisabeth begins to age-- beginning with one unnerving, tacky hands prior to spreading out right into creaky, nearly pointless limbs; and when Elisabeth resist by binge-eating, Sue (blog post) breakdowns so much so that she may pull chick wings away from her navel.

In doing this, the movie suggest the meticulously hideous sizes some are going to most likely to be actually respected as ideal. It is actually carried out to a spine-tingling, life-like magnitude that produces a body scary film for the ages.
